cannot modify signature

When i’m trying to modify or add a signature the window to allow me to edit the signature is not opening. instead it makes it so i can not click on anything, as if an invisible window opened. I have to press Esc on my keyboard to make it so i can click on anything again.  is there a fix for this, or a reason?

I’m in eM Client 6.0.22344.0 and I’m using Win7 pro x64

I can open the list of signatures but when i select my signature and click on modify nothing comes up and then i can’t click on anything until i hit Esc. 

this happens both when i’m clicking Modify and when i click New.

Hello again, thank you for the received stack dump file, the stack dump file shows the application is running properly so the window is hidden somewhere, please try to use the following combination of keys on your computer:

hit alt, arrow to the left, arrow down and enter. This should open a window menu on the hidden window allowing you to move it using your arrows, please use the arrows and try to navigate the window back on your screen, or if you notice the menu being displayed somewhere, the window should be hidden somewhere there.

so… yeah… i feel slightly embarrassed now… but when you mentioned using the keys to shift the window, as if it might be on another monitor… i turned on my other monitor (which is my TV) and opened the modify option and it popped up… the whole time i was trying it last night my TV was using a different input so i never saw it… or thought about it possibly being there.

I must have moved it up and closed it there last time I used it
